Soup and Yoga Wednesday

 
Caribbean Black Bean Soup

Ingredients
  • 2 large white onions
  • 4 cloves garlic
  • 2 jalapeno peppers
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ground allspice
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• 4 (14oz) cans black beans
  • 4 cups Vegetable broth
  • 1 bay leaf
Instructions
  • Saute onions, garlic, jalapenos, allspice, and cumin till onions are soft then add to the slow cooker
  • Add beans, bay leaf, and broth
  • Cook on low for 4 hours

Sunshine Song

In Yoga class every wednesday we usually finish the class by singing the sunshine song. I have found that I love this song and often sing it to myself when I am having a bad day or just need a little pick me up. It has such a positive message and just makes me feel better, like things are going to be just fine. I thought I would share it with you. Hopefully it gives you a little jaunt in your step as well.

May the Long Time Sun Shine Upon You
All Love Surround You
And the Pure Light Within You
Guide Your Way On.(Repeat Twice)

Guide Your Way On... (Repeat three times)
